Britta Curl-Salemme won the Walter Cup championship last spring. Zumawire / MVPhotos

A star forward playing in the PWHL Our Britta Curl-Salem25, has become one of the most talked about players in the league because of his recent statements.

In June 2023, Curl-Salemme published a message on the message service X in which she supported the banning of trans women from women’s sports.

In the past, he had liked publications that criticized companies selling LGBTQ+ products, opposed vaccine packages and welcomed the shooting of three people at the age of 17 By Kyle Rittenhouse acquittal.

These actions made the 2023 world champion one of the most hated players in the series.

Curl-Salemme himself thinks that his image has been distorted due to critical news.

– If I were really what people say I am, I would hope they would boo me. But that’s not true. “What I’ve been portrayed as sounds like a terrible person,” he said For The Athletic.

The athlete has been slammed on social media, he has been booed in the ice rink and his team has even been boycotted.

He denies being a transphobic person. He states that his behavior on social media was thoughtless. He also said that he was vaccinated and that he did not know the full background of the Rittenhouse case.

– I regret the insensitivity that some of my likes conveyed. It’s about real people, and it’s going to hurt someone.

The ice hockey player justified his stance on the exclusion of transwomen from women’s sports only on the grounds of sporting fairness. According to his own words, he did not question the human dignity of trans people.

– My intention is not to wage war against someone’s life or identity. Trans people deserve to be loved and respected.

Carl-Salemme has apologized for his actions, but many supporters feel he has done too little to restore trust.
